Verizon 5G Network Launch Foreshadows Mobile Commerce Changes

PYMNTS

Score one for the Midwest: Verizon said this week (March 13) it will launch its 5G network in Chicago and Minneapolis on April 11. The announcement from the mobile network provider serves as the latest demonstration that 5G is coming, and that retailers and payment services providers should get ready to operate in the 5G world.

The Greatest Show On Commerce Turf

PYMNTS

The Host Committee estimates 1 million people will flock to Minneapolis on game day and the 10 days prior. The normal population of the region is only around 400,000. Locally, Nicollet Mall will be festooned with free activities, and the Minneapolis Convention Center has reportedly been turned into a “Disneyworld for football fans.”.
